lasted

/ˈlastɪd//ˈlɑːstɪd//ˈlæstɪd/

verb

  1. 1

    To perform, carry out.

  2. 2

    To endure, continue over time.

    Summer seems to last longer each year.
  3. 3

    To hold out, continue undefeated or entire.

    I don't know how much longer we can last without reinforcements.

verb

  1. 1

    To shape with a last; to fasten or fit to a last; to place smoothly on a last.

    to last a boot
